Understanding the Surveying Industry
The Groundwork of Everything
At its core, land surveying is the science of measurement. Surveyors use a blend of mathematics, specialized technology, and careful observation to determine the precise three-dimensional positions of points on the Earth's surface. They then use this information to create maps and establish property boundaries.
Land surveying is the measurement and mapping of Land using mathematics, specialized technology and equipment.
But it's more than just drawing lines. Surveying provides the foundational data that underpins almost all land development and construction. It’s the first step in ensuring that a skyscraper is built on solid ground, a new road follows a safe path, and a homeowner knows exactly where their property ends and their neighbor's begins. Without accurate surveying, planning and building would be a chaotic guessing game.
Key Surveying Services
While the field is broad, most surveying work falls into a few key categories. Each service provides a different type of essential information for a specific purpose.
A Boundary Survey establishes the true property corners and lines of a parcel of land. It's what people typically think of when they hear "surveying." These are critical for real estate transactions, resolving property disputes, and planning any new construction to ensure it complies with local setback regulations.
Next is the Topographic Survey. This type of survey goes beyond the boundaries to map the contours and features of the land itself. It shows the shape of the land—hills, valleys, and slopes—as well as the location of natural features like trees and streams, and man-made features like buildings, roads, and utilities. Engineers and architects rely on topographic maps to design structures and drainage systems that work with the landscape, not against it.
Finally, Construction Staking (or construction layout) translates the design from paper plans onto the actual ground. After an architect finalizes a building's design, a surveyor goes to the site and places physical stakes in the ground. These stakes precisely mark the locations for foundations, walls, columns, roads, and utility lines, guiding the construction crew through every phase of the project.
Clients and Modern Trends
Surveyors serve a wide range of clients. The largest sectors are typically real estate, construction, and government. Real estate agents and title companies need boundary surveys for property sales. Construction firms require topographic and construction staking services for new projects. Government agencies at the local, state, and federal levels hire surveyors for infrastructure projects like roads, bridges, and public utilities, as well as for maintaining public land records.
Other key clients include architects, landscape architects, civil engineers, and land developers who need detailed site information at the very start of the design process.
Surveyors play an integral role in land development, from land subdivision planning and design to the final road, utility and landscaping construction.
The industry is also evolving rapidly. The days of relying solely on a compass and chain are long gone. Today, technology is the biggest driver of change. Global Positioning Systems (GPS), robotic total stations, 3D laser scanners, and aerial drones (UAVs) have made surveying faster, more accurate, and safer than ever before.
These tools allow surveyors to collect massive amounts of data, creating highly detailed digital models of the land. This shift towards digitalization, known as Building Information Modeling (BIM) in the construction world, means that surveyors are becoming crucial data managers, providing the digital foundation upon which entire projects are built and managed.
